On April 30th, it was reported that vivo is set to officially launch its new flagship phone, the X100 Ultra, in May.

Recently, a blogger leaked the renderings of this phone. From these images, it can be seen that the vivo X100 series has two design options for the rear camera setup: one with a standard layout of lenses in two rows vertically, and the other with a design featuring lenses in three rows vertically. s_05f4f538fe704780a858f95d9eee536b.jpg According to reports, the top version of the vivo X100 Ultra is dubbed the "Blue Factory Thanos" and is positioned as a high-end flagship phone for imaging.

As per previous leaks, the vivo X100 Ultra will feature a Sony LYT900 main camera with a 1-inch large sensor, offering stronger dynamic range to retain rich details in both bright and dark areas.

Its telephoto camera boasts 200 million pixels, is certified by Zeiss APO, and supports up to 200x digital zoom, making it the most powerful imaging flagship phone in terms of zoom capability to date.

Additionally, the vivo X100 Ultra will debut vivo's self-developed BlueImage technology for the first time.

In doing so, vivo will become the second domestic smartphone manufacturer, following Huawei, to launch its own imaging technology brand. s_997af3bf981c4c798fce496a8e572f0f.jpg
